		<title>&#8216;Mama Africa&#8217;, Miriam Makeba, dies</title>
		<description>Miriam Makeba, fondly known as 'mama Africa', has died. She died of a heart attack after appearing in a concert in Caserta, Italy.

Ms. Makeba was born in Johannesburg on 4 March 1932 and was a leading figure in the struggle against apartheid.  In 1965 she became the first black African ...</description>
